Abu Dhabi's iconic landmarks lit up with the #CommitToWin logo on Wednesday night.
This comes as part of an ongoing campaign urging community members to practice social responsibility by adhering to the precautionary measures put in place by the UAE to combat the spread of COVID-19.
The initiative also urges the public to follow safety guidelines in order to gradually transition back to normal life.
